A documented position on DCC, before you spend on remediation.

Most defence SMEs first hear about DCC through a flowdown clause or a supplier questionnaire, with no clarity on which level applies to them. Work then starts in the wrong place: remediating controls that were never in scope, or assuming Level 0 when the Def Stan 05-138 risk profile points higher. The assessment settles the level first.

A senior, SC Cleared practitioner reviews your contract pipeline and prime flowdown obligations, confirms the target DCC level, verifies Cyber Essentials currency and scope against the intended organisational boundary, and runs a gap analysis against the applicable Def Stan 05-138 Issue 4 controls.

The output is a short report a board can act on: the level required, the gaps that matter, the effort to close them, and the sequencing to assessment. Where you are already close, the report says so rather than manufacturing a programme.

  • You supply into the MOD supply chain directly or through a Tier 1 prime.
  • DCC, DEFCON 658, or Def Stan 05-138 has appeared in a contract, questionnaire, or supplier review.
  • You need a defensible position on the 31 December 2026 Level 0 expectation before budget is committed.

This is not for organisations with no MOD or defence supply chain exposure. If DCC has not been asked of you and is not coming through a prime, the assessment has nothing to measure.
